The wife and kids are out and i found some left-over marinaded chicken from the bbq yesterday in the fridge.
There where also some noodles left from the  previous session so ...

first bake the chicken
...

add garlic, unions, ketjap, chilli's and bake
...

Place noodles and vegtables on top, and add
HOT
water
...

now just wait untill noodles are done
...

and while you eat ....
...

...a coffee (expresso) desert is on it's way
